Ribbons of Steel: An Epic of the West by David Lindsley
Ribbons of Steel is an epic novel of the American West, following the lives of three generations of a family as they struggle to build a railroad across the vast and unforgiving landscape. The novel begins in the 1830s, with the arrival of the first white settlers in the Oregon Territory. Among them is a young man named John McLoughlin, who dreams of building a railroad that will connect the East and West coasts.

McLoughlin's dream is passed down to his son, James, who becomes a railroad engineer. James oversees the construction of the Union Pacific Railroad, which races across the plains and mountains of the West. Along the way, James faces many challenges, including hostile Indians, treacherous terrain, and financial setbacks.
James's son, David, becomes a railroad executive. He witnesses the completion of the transcontinental railroad in 1869, and he goes on to lead the expansion of the railroad network across the United States. David's story is one of triumph and tragedy, as he struggles to balance his personal life with his commitment to the railroad.
Ribbons of Steel is a sweeping historical novel that tells the story of the American West through the lives of one family. The novel is filled with vivid descriptions of the landscape, the people, and the events that shaped the history of the United States.
